Wat Arun *<br />
Located in <strong>Bangkok</strong> (Thonburi neighborhood), Wat Arun (aka Temple <strong>of</strong> the Dawn) was originally<br />
built by King Taksin (ruled 1767-1782) to house the Emerald Buddha; it held this image from<br />
1768 until it was relocated to Wat Phra Kaeo in 1785. <strong>The</strong> temple was expanded to its present size<br />
under Kings Rama II (ruled 1809-1824) and Rama III (ruled 1824-1851).<br />
Author Tip: Commanding a prime spot in Thonburi along the banks <strong>of</strong> the Chao Phraya<br />
river, Wat Arun is the <strong>Bangkok</strong> style prang par excellence.<br />
